#453956 Color
#453956 is rgb(69, 57, 86) in RGB, hsl(265, 20%, 28%) in HSL, and about cmyk(20%, 34%, 0%, 66%) in CMYK. It has no registered color name of its own — the closest is English Violet (#563C5C), clearly related but distinguishable side by side at ΔE 6.82. White text is the more readable choice on this background.

#453956 Channel Values
How #453956 breaks down in each color model. Hue is measured in degrees around the color wheel; saturation, lightness, and the CMYK inks are percentages.
| Model | Channels | Notes |
|---|---|---|
| RGB | R 69 · G 57 · B 86 | 8-bit channels as sent to the display |
| HSL | H 265° · S 20% · L 28% | Easiest model for building lighter and darker variants |
| HSV | H 265° · S 34% · V 34% | Matches the picker in most design tools |
| CMYK | C 20% · M 34% · Y 0% · K 66% | Approximate ink mix; confirm with an ICC profile before printing |
| Luminance | 10.65:1 vs white · 1.97:1 vs black | WCAG 2.2 relative-luminance contrast ratios |
Text Contrast & Accessibility
WCAG 2.2 contrast ratios for text on a #453956 background. AA requires 4.5:1 for normal text and 3:1 for large text; AAA requires 7:1. Contrast is one check, not a full accessibility review.

#453956 Frequently Asked Questions
What color is #453956?
#453956 is a dark purple — rgb(69, 57, 86) in RGB and hsl(265, 20%, 28%) in HSL. It carries no registered color name of its own; the closest named color is English Violet (#563C5C), which is clearly related but distinguishable side by side at a CIE76 distance of 6.82.
What is the RGB value of #453956?
#453956 is rgb(69, 57, 86) — red 69, green 57, and blue 86 on the 0-255 scale.
What is the CMYK value of #453956?
#453956 converts to approximately cmyk(20%, 34%, 0%, 66%). CMYK output is a mathematical approximation for planning; confirm production print colors with your printer and ICC profile.
Should text on #453956 be black or white?
White text is the more readable choice. #453956 scores 10.65:1 against white and 1.97:1 against black, and WCAG 2.2 asks for at least 4.5:1 for normal body text.
Can I write #453956 as a CSS color keyword?
No. #453956 is not one of the CSS color keywords, so it has to be written as a hex, rgb() or hsl() value. The closest keyword is darkslategray (#2F4F4F) at a CIE76 distance of 26.06, which is a different colour altogether.
